Transaction 422facfe93169b563359961999eea3e4439e268925c3ccebd50bab542a0f9d81
1 Input
1 Output
-
422facfe93169b563359961999eea3e4439e268925c3ccebd50bab542a0f9d81:0
- value
- 1821760
- script pubkey
- OP_0 OP_PUSHBYTES_32 76c8e5ded152d82970203fadedcddde02c1829802d257d15a6fda05438d0576e
- address
- bc1qwmywthk32tvzjupq87k7mnwauqkps2vq95jh69dxlks9gwxs2ahqmjk4xn